WCN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2018 in Review

426 of the 4,488 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Waste Connections (WCN) for Q4 2018, worth a combined $16.4B — down 7.5% from $17.7B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 60 funds opened new WCN positions and 48 closed out — a net gain of 12 holders — while 143 added to existing stakes and 140 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Capital International Investors, adding an estimated $366M. The largest seller was T. Rowe Price Associates, cutting an estimated $115M.
